Database Status

The current status of the database as reported by DB2. One of the following labels appears for the database status:

  • Active —The database is active.

  • Quiesce Pending —The database is in a quiesce-pending state. New connections to the database are not permitted, and new units of work cannot be started. Depending on the quiesce request, active units of work are either allowed to complete or are rolled back immediately.

  • Quiesced —The database has been quiesced. New connections to the database are not permitted and new units of work cannot be started.

  • Roll Forward—A roll forward is in progress on the database.
